package org.apache.dubbo.rpc.filter;
import org.apache.dubbo.common.beanutil.JavaBeanAccessor;
import org.apache.dubbo.common.beanutil.JavaBeanDescriptor;
import org.apache.dubbo.common.beanutil.JavaBeanSerializeUtil;
import org.apache.dubbo.common.constants.CommonConstants;
import org.apache.dubbo.common.extension.Activate;
import org.apache.dubbo.common.extension.ExtensionLoader;
import org.apache.dubbo.common.io.UnsafeByteArrayInputStream;
import org.apache.dubbo.common.io.UnsafeByteArrayOutputStream;
import org.apache.dubbo.common.serialize.Serialization;
import org.apache.dubbo.common.utils.PojoUtils;
import org.apache.dubbo.common.utils.ReflectUtils;
import org.apache.dubbo.common.utils.StringUtils;
import org.apache.dubbo.rpc.Filter;
import org.apache.dubbo.rpc.Invocation;
import org.apache.dubbo.rpc.Invoker;
import org.apache.dubbo.rpc.Result;
import org.apache.dubbo.rpc.RpcContext;
import org.apache.dubbo.rpc.RpcException;
import org.apache.dubbo.rpc.RpcInvocation;
import org.apache.dubbo.rpc.service.GenericException;
import org.apache.dubbo.rpc.service.GenericService;
import org.apache.dubbo.rpc.support.ProtocolUtils;
import java.io.IOException;
import java.lang.reflect.Method;
import static org.apache.dubbo.common.constants.CommonConstants.$INVOKE;
import static org.apache.dubbo.common.constants.CommonConstants.$INVOKE_ASYNC;
import static org.apache.dubbo.common.constants.CommonConstants.GENERIC_SERIALIZATION_BEAN;
import static org.apache.dubbo.common.constants.CommonConstants.GENERIC_SERIALIZATION_NATIVE_JAVA;
import static org.apache.dubbo.common.constants.CommonConstants.GENERIC_SERIALIZATION_PROTOBUF;
import static org.apache.dubbo.rpc.Constants.GENERIC_KEY;
/**
* GenericInvokerFilter.
*/
@Activate(group = CommonConstants.PROVIDER, order = -20000)
public class GenericFilter implements Filter, Filter.Listener {
@Override
public Result invoke(Invoker<?> invoker, Invocation inv) throws RpcException {
if ((inv.getMethodName().equals($INVOKE) || inv.getMethodName().equals($INVOKE_ASYNC))
&& inv.getArguments() != null
&& inv.getArguments().length == 3
&& !GenericService.class.isAssignableFrom(invoker.getInterface())) {
String name = ((String) inv.getArguments()[0]).trim();
String[] types = (String[]) inv.getArguments()[1];
Object[] args = (Object[]) inv.getArguments()[2];
try {
Method method = ReflectUtils.findMethodByMethodSignature(invoker.getInterface(), name, types);
Class<?>[] params = method.getParameterTypes();
if (args == null) {
args = new Object[params.length];
}
if(types == null) {
types = new String[params.length];
}
if (args.length != types.length) {
throw new RpcException("GenericFilter#invoke args.length != types.length, please check your "
+ "params");
}
String generic = inv.getAttachment(GENERIC_KEY);
if (StringUtils.isBlank(generic)) {
generic = RpcContext.getContext().getAttachment(GENERIC_KEY);
}
if (StringUtils.isEmpty(generic)
|| ProtocolUtils.isDefaultGenericSerialization(generic)
|| ProtocolUtils.isGenericReturnRawResult(generic)) {
args = PojoUtils.realize(args, params, method.getGenericParameterTypes());
} else if (ProtocolUtils.isJavaGenericSerialization(generic)) {
for (int i = 0; i < args.length; i++) {
if (byte[].class == args[i].getClass()) {
try (UnsafeByteArrayInputStream is = new UnsafeByteArrayInputStream((byte[]) args[i])) {
args[i] = ExtensionLoader.getExtensionLoader(Serialization.class)
.getExtension(GENERIC_SERIALIZATION_NATIVE_JAVA)
.deserialize(null, is).readObject();
} catch (Exception e) {
throw new RpcException("Deserialize argument [" + (i + 1) + "] failed.", e);
}
} else {
throw new RpcException(
"Generic serialization [" +
GENERIC_SERIALIZATION_NATIVE_JAVA +
"] only support message type " +
byte[].class +
" and your message type is " +
args[i].getClass());
}
}
} else if (ProtocolUtils.isBeanGenericSerialization(generic)) {
for (int i = 0; i < args.length; i++) {
if (args[i] instanceof JavaBeanDescriptor) {
args[i] = JavaBeanSerializeUtil.deserialize((JavaBeanDescriptor) args[i]);
} else {
throw new RpcException(
"Generic serialization [" +
GENERIC_SERIALIZATION_BEAN +
"] only support message type " +
JavaBeanDescriptor.class.getName() +
" and your message type is " +
args[i].getClass().getName());
}
}
} else if (ProtocolUtils.isProtobufGenericSerialization(generic)) {
// as proto3 only accept one protobuf parameter
if (args.length == 1 && args[0] instanceof String) {
try (UnsafeByteArrayInputStream is =
new UnsafeByteArrayInputStream(((String) args[0]).getBytes())) {
args[0] = ExtensionLoader.getExtensionLoader(Serialization.class)
.getExtension(GENERIC_SERIALIZATION_PROTOBUF)
.deserialize(null, is).readObject(method.getParameterTypes()[0]);
} catch (Exception e) {
throw new RpcException("Deserialize argument failed.", e);
}
} else {
throw new RpcException(
"Generic serialization [" +
GENERIC_SERIALIZATION_PROTOBUF +
"] only support one " + String.class.getName() +
" argument and your message size is " +
args.length + " and type is" +
args[0].getClass().getName());
}
}
RpcInvocation rpcInvocation = new RpcInvocation(method, invoker.getInterface().getName(), invoker.getUrl().getProtocolServiceKey(), args, inv.getObjectAttachments(), inv.getAttributes());
rpcInvocation.setInvoker(inv.getInvoker());
rpcInvocation.setTargetServiceUniqueName(inv.getTargetServiceUniqueName());
return invoker.invoke(rpcInvocation);
} catch (NoSuchMethodException | ClassNotFoundException e) {
throw new RpcException(e.getMessage(), e);
}
}
return invoker.invoke(inv);
}
@Override
public void onResponse(Result appResponse, Invoker<?> invoker, Invocation inv) {
if ((inv.getMethodName().equals($INVOKE) || inv.getMethodName().equals($INVOKE_ASYNC))
&& inv.getArguments() != null
&& inv.getArguments().length == 3
&& !GenericService.class.isAssignableFrom(invoker.getInterface())) {
String generic = inv.getAttachment(GENERIC_KEY);
if (StringUtils.isBlank(generic)) {
generic = RpcContext.getContext().getAttachment(GENERIC_KEY);
}
if (appResponse.hasException()) {
Throwable appException = appResponse.getException();
if (appException instanceof GenericException) {
GenericException tmp = (GenericException) appException;
appException = new com.alibaba.dubbo.rpc.service.GenericException(tmp.getExceptionClass(), tmp.getExceptionMessage());
}
if (!(appException instanceof com.alibaba.dubbo.rpc.service.GenericException)) {
appException = new com.alibaba.dubbo.rpc.service.GenericException(appException);
}
appResponse.setException(appException);
}
if (ProtocolUtils.isJavaGenericSerialization(generic)) {
try {
UnsafeByteArrayOutputStream os = new UnsafeByteArrayOutputStream(512);
ExtensionLoader.getExtensionLoader(Serialization.class).getExtension(GENERIC_SERIALIZATION_NATIVE_JAVA).serialize(null, os).writeObject(appResponse.getValue());
appResponse.setValue(os.toByteArray());
} catch (IOException e) {
throw new RpcException(
"Generic serialization [" +
GENERIC_SERIALIZATION_NATIVE_JAVA +
"] serialize result failed.", e);
}
} else if (ProtocolUtils.isBeanGenericSerialization(generic)) {
appResponse.setValue(JavaBeanSerializeUtil.serialize(appResponse.getValue(), JavaBeanAccessor.METHOD));
} else if (ProtocolUtils.isProtobufGenericSerialization(generic)) {
try {
UnsafeByteArrayOutputStream os = new UnsafeByteArrayOutputStream(512);
ExtensionLoader.getExtensionLoader(Serialization.class)
.getExtension(GENERIC_SERIALIZATION_PROTOBUF)
.serialize(null, os).writeObject(appResponse.getValue());
appResponse.setValue(os.toString());
} catch (IOException e) {
throw new RpcException("Generic serialization [" +
GENERIC_SERIALIZATION_PROTOBUF +
"] serialize result failed.", e);
}
} else if(ProtocolUtils.isGenericReturnRawResult(generic)) {
return;
} else {
appResponse.setValue(PojoUtils.generalize(appResponse.getValue()));
}
}
}
@Override
public void onError(Throwable t, Invoker<?> invoker, Invocation invocation) {
}
}
